We arrive in Cusco about midday. We negotiate with the hustlers/taxi drivers at the airport and book into a recommended hostel, Loki. Loki is an old Viceroy up a very steep street overlooking Cusco, with big courtyards and thick walls and after a couple of hours of limbo we get a nice room. The bar sells all the food and drink you need, so we take it easy to get used to the altitude (3310m) and sleep lots.

The next couple of days in Cusco are spent organising our Manu Adventure and checking out the sights at a slow pace. Cusco is a beautiful city, with lots of Inca culture. It is also the gateway to a whole range of other Inca adventures, a good base for our planned travels.
